Potential “Alarmed” Reaction To Pending Supreme Court Rule Over Easing Up On Concealed Weapons Rule Leaves Questions Over What Kind of Protection They’re Looking For (Guest: Stephen Willeford)

The Supreme Court is taking a close look at providing less restrictions on concealed weapons, in an effort to provide certain citizens protection against mass shooters. But not everyone seems keen on the idea of passing such a law.

Eric Adams, who currently serves as mayor of New York, believes that lightening up on such restrictions is a disaster in the making. Speaking with the New York Daily News, he explained, “It keeps me up at night. We have some of the most stringent gun permitting laws. I’m extremely concerned about this. My legal team is talking to other cities to determine how we can come together to prepare for this ruling.”

Adams is reportedly working on putting limits in place for certain weapons, noting rising crime statistics behind his reasoning. That said, some believe that Adams is more talk about action, believing he’s relying more on media sensation than actually putting criminal safety in place.

Here to provide better perspective on Mayor Adams’ stance is Stephen Willeford. Stephen serves as a spokesman for Gun Owners of America. You may also recall in 2017 how he stopped the Sutherland Springs, Texas mass shooting, acting as the “good guy with a gun.” His expertise will provide some insight to this matter.
